Back in late February, we saw that the original ASUS Eee Pad Transformer had begun to receive the over-the-air upgrade to Android 4.0 Ice Cream Sandwich.

Not all was well, though, as some users just did not seem to get their update.

To circumvent this perceived problem, ASUS has now made it possible to manually download the operating system.

It is more than likely that all users will get the automatic OTA (over-the-air) upgrade eventually, but some just don't want to wait.

On its Facebook account, the company now has a short announcement and a link to the support page of the TF101.

At any rate, it is good to know that there are multiple options people can try. Just be sure to download the version of the OS meant for your region.
